Using the arts to challenge mental health discrimination and racial prejudice

The Red Earth Collective “Stereohype Festival” is a new festival that uses the arts to challenge mental health discrimination experienced by African and Caribbean Communities. Digital Video Marketing and Live Event footage was captured by MotionHut on their behalf

The Stereohype Festival uses the arts to challenge mental health discrimination experienced by African and Caribbean Communities through unique, inspiring and stimulating events that are primarily based in the West Midlands.

Over the past sixteen years The Red Earth Collective have drawn audiences of over 10,000 people to StereoHype events, and continue to succeed at drawing in large crowds aided through the use of video content for marketing.
